Summary
- Dr. Etchegaray’s main areas of interest and research are congenital anomalies, fetal therapy, and prenatal screening for chromosomal diseases and preeclampsia. His work has been published in many peer-reviewed journals, and he has been an invited speaker at more than 100 national and international meetings.
